What is IVF?
In Vitro Fertilization (IVF) is one of the most common assisted reproductive treatments used to help couples experiencing infertility. During IVF, eggs are collected from the ovaries and fertilised with sperm in a specialised laboratory. After fertilisation, the embryos are monitored for several days before one or more healthy embryos are transferred into the uterus.
IVF is often recommended for couples facing conditions such as:
- Blocked or damaged fallopian tubes
- Ovulation disorders
- Endometriosis
- Low sperm count or poor sperm quality
- Unexplained infertility
- Repeated IUI failures
- Advanced maternal age
- Certain genetic conditions requiring embryo testing
The treatment plan is personalised based on the patient’s age, fertility history, and medical condition.

IVF Cost in Qatar
One of the biggest concerns for intended parents is understanding the overall IVF cost in Qatar. Unlike a fixed-price medical procedure, IVF treatment consists of multiple stages, and the total cost depends on the services required.
On average, a single IVF cycle in Qatar may cost between QAR 18,000 and QAR 35,000. However, this is only a general estimate. The actual amount can be higher or lower depending on factors such as medications, additional laboratory procedures, and the patient’s individual treatment plan.
Some couples may only need a standard IVF cycle, while others may require advanced techniques like ICSI, embryo freezing, or genetic testing, which can increase the overall cost.
For this reason, it is always recommended to request a personalised cost estimate from the fertility clinic after your initial consultation.
| Treatment Component | Cost (QAR) |
| Initial Consultation | 300 – 800 |
| Fertility Tests | 1,500 – 4,000 |
| Ultrasound Monitoring | 500 – 2,000 |
| Hormonal Medications | 4,000 – 8,000 |
| Egg Retrieval Procedure | Included in many IVF packages |
| Laboratory Fertilisation | Included in IVF package |
| Embryo Transfer | Included in IVF package |
| Pregnancy Blood Test | 200 – 500 |
| Embryo Freezing (Optional) | 2,000 – 5,000 |
| Annual Embryo Storage | 1,000 – 2,500 |
Factors That Affect IVF Cost in Qatar
The final cost of IVF treatment depends on several medical and clinical factors.
1. Age of the Woman
Female age is one of the most important factors in fertility treatment. Women over the age of 35 may require additional medications, closer monitoring, or multiple IVF cycles, which can increase the overall cost.
2. Fertility Diagnosis
The underlying cause of infertility also influences treatment expenses. Conditions such as severe male infertility, endometriosis, PCOS, or repeated IVF failures may require more advanced procedures.
3. Fertility Medications
Hormonal injections are used to stimulate the ovaries before egg retrieval. The dosage and duration vary from patient to patient, making medication costs different for everyone.
4. Number of IVF Cycles
Some couples achieve pregnancy during their first IVF cycle, while others may require additional attempts. Each cycle involves new medical procedures and medications, increasing the total cost.
5. Laboratory Techniques
Advanced procedures may increase treatment expenses, including:
- ICSI (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ection)
- Blastocyst Culture
- Embryo Freezing
- Frozen Embryo Transfer (FET)
- Assisted Hatching
- Genetic Testing (where appropriate)
6. Hospital or Fertility Clinic
The reputation, location, facilities, and expertise of the fertility clinic can also affect pricing. Clinics with advanced laboratories and highly experienced specialists may charge higher fees, but they often provide comprehensive care and personalised treatment.

What Is Included in an IVF Package?
When comparing the IVF cost in Qatar, it is important to understand that every clinic includes different services in its package. Some hospitals advertise lower prices, but additional procedures may be charged separately.
A standard IVF package often includes:
- Initial consultation
- Ultrasound monitoring
- Egg retrieval procedure
- Fertilisation in the IVF laboratory
- Embryo culture
- Embryo transfer
- Pregnancy blood test
- Follow-up consultation
However, some services are usually billed separately.
Additional Costs You Should Consider
Many patients only focus on the package price and are surprised by extra expenses later. Before starting treatment, ask the clinic for a complete cost estimate.
Common additional costs include:
Fertility Medications
Hormonal injections are one of the largest expenses during IVF treatment. The dosage depends on each patient’s medical condition.
Fertility Testing
Doctors may recommend:
- Blood tests
- Hormone profile
- AMH Test
- Ultrasound
- Semen Analysis
- Infectious disease screening
These tests may not always be included in the IVF package.
ICSI Procedure
If severe male infertility is diagnosed, doctors may recommend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ection (ICSI), which usually involves additional charges.
Embryo Freezing
If multiple healthy embryos are available, patients may choose to freeze them for future use.
Additional costs include:
- Embryo freezing
- Annual storage charges
- Frozen embryo transfer
Genetic Testing
Some couples may require Preimplantation Genetic Testing (PGT) to identify certain genetic abnormalities before embryo transfer.
Because this involves advanced laboratory procedures, it can significantly increase treatment costs.
Does Health Insurance Cover IVF in Qatar?
Insurance coverage for IVF varies depending on your health insurance provider and policy.
Some insurance plans may cover:
- Initial consultations
- Diagnostic investigations
- Blood tests
- Ultrasound examinations
However, IVF procedures themselves are often excluded from standard insurance plans.
Before beginning treatment, contact your insurance company to confirm:
- Which fertility services are covered
- Any waiting periods
- Claim procedures
- Coverage limits
- Pre-approval requirements
Understanding your insurance benefits in advance can help you avoid unexpected expenses.

Factors That Affect IVF Success
Several medical and lifestyle factors influence the success of IVF treatment.
1. Female Age
Age is one of the most important factors in fertility treatment. As women grow older, both the number and quality of eggs naturally decline. Younger women generally have a higher chance of producing healthy embryos.
2. Egg Quality
Healthy eggs play a major role in embryo development. Good egg quality increases the chances of successful fertilisation and implantation.
3. Sperm Quality
Healthy sperm is equally important. Low sperm count, poor motility, or abnormal sperm shape may affect fertilisation, although techniques like ICSI can help in many cases.
4. Embryo Quality
Embryologists monitor embryo development inside the IVF laboratory. Healthy embryos usually have a better chance of implantation.
5. Uterine Health
The uterus must be healthy enough to support embryo implantation. Conditions such as fibroids, polyps, endometriosis, or a thin uterine lining may influence treatment outcomes.
6. Lifestyle Habits
Daily habits also affect fertility. Doctors often advise patients to:
- Eat a balanced diet
- Maintain a healthy body weight
- Exercise regularly
- Get enough sleep
- Avoid smoking
- Limit alcohol intake
- Reduce stress as much as possible
Healthy habits support overall reproductive health before and during treatment.
Step-by-Step IVF Process in Qatar
Understanding the IVF process can help reduce anxiety and prepare you for each stage of treatment.
Step 1: Initial Consultation
The journey begins with a consultation with a fertility specialist.
During this appointment, the doctor will:
- Review your medical history
- Discuss previous pregnancies or fertility treatments
- Evaluate lifestyle factors
- Recommend fertility tests
- Explain possible treatment options
This consultation helps create a personalised treatment plan.
Step 2: Fertility Testing
Several tests are performed before IVF begins.
These may include:
For Women
- Blood tests
- Hormone profile
- AMH test
- Pelvic ultrasound
- Ovarian reserve assessment
For Men
- Semen analysis
- Hormone evaluation (if required)
- Additional investigations where necessary
The results help doctors understand the exact cause of infertility.
Step 3: Ovarian Stimulation
The woman receives hormonal medications for several days to stimulate the ovaries and encourage the development of multiple mature eggs.
During this period, doctors monitor progress through:
- Ultrasound scans
- Blood tests
Medication doses may be adjusted depending on the body’s response.
Step 4: Egg Retrieval
Once the eggs have matured, they are collected through a minor medical procedure performed under sedation.
The procedure usually takes around 20–30 minutes, and most patients return home the same day.
Step 5: Fertilisation
The collected eggs are combined with sperm in the laboratory.
Depending on the medical condition, doctors may recommend:
- Standard IVF
- ICSI (Intracytoplasmic Sperm Injection)
Embryologists carefully monitor embryo development over the next few days.
Step 6: Embryo Transfer
After selecting the healthiest embryo, it is transferred into the uterus using a thin catheter.
The procedure is generally simple and does not require surgery.
Step 7: Pregnancy Test
Around 10–14 days after embryo transfer, a blood test is performed to confirm whether pregnancy has occurred.
If the result is positive, regular pregnancy monitoring begins.
Risks and Challenges of IVF
Although IVF has helped millions of families worldwide, every medical procedure carries certain risks.
Understanding these risks allows patients to make informed decisions.
Multiple Pregnancy
If more than one embryo is transferred, there is a higher chance of twins or multiple pregnancies.
Many clinics now recommend single embryo transfer in suitable cases to reduce this risk.
Ovarian Hyperstimulation Syndrome (OHSS)
Some women may respond strongly to fertility medications, causing enlarged ovaries and fluid retention.
Most cases are mild, but doctors monitor patients carefully to reduce this risk.
IVF Failure
Not every IVF cycle leads to pregnancy.
Some couples may require additional treatment cycles depending on their fertility condition.
Emotional Stress
Fertility treatment can be emotionally challenging. Waiting for test results, managing expectations, and coping with uncertainty can be difficult for many couples.
Many clinics in Qatar offer counselling services to support patients throughout the journey.
Financial Pressure
IVF treatment involves several medical procedures, medications, and laboratory services. Understanding the complete cost beforehand helps families plan their finances more effectively.
